Digital evidence is any useful data that is stored, received, or transferred in digital format for legal proceedings or case trials. Law enforcement officers gather digital evidence from various sources e.g., dashcams, body-worn cameras, drone cams, CCTV footage, audio recordings, or sometimes through public social media videos.
To manage them you need special software called a Digital Evidence Management System. Such software offers features to allow organizations to ingest, store, secure, manage, share, and use digital evidence for legal purposes. It involves a series of steps, but secure storage of digital evidence is the topmost priority.
Digital Evidence is vulnerable to alteration or deletion. Security of digital evidence or its preservation is not an easy task. As the custodians of digital evidence, Law Enforcement officers and prosecutors must protect its authenticity and integrity at any cost.
Digital Evidence must be secured in terms of strict rules of the Criminal Justice Information Service (CJIS) and the Federal Information Processing Standards (FIPS) compliances.
OneDrive provides an audit log but does not provide a complete chain of custody or any form of tamper detection, which is incredibly important for proving digital evidence integrity in court.

Is OneDrive suitable for digital evidence management?
No, OneDrive lacks critical features like detailed chain of custody tracking, automated redaction, and role-based access controls that are required for secure and compliant digital evidence management.
Why is chain of custody important in digital evidence management?
Chain of custody ensures that digital evidence has not been altered or accessed by unauthorized users. This is crucial for maintaining the integrity and admissibility of the evidence in legal proceedings.
Can OneDrive redact sensitive information in digital files?
OneDrive does not offer built-in redaction tools. For digital evidence, redacting personally identifiable information is often legally required, which OneDrive cannot fulfil.
What are the limitations of OneDrive for law enforcement agencies?
OneDrive lacks key capabilities such as metadata tagging, case-based organization, AI-powered search, detailed audit logs, and compliance with CJIS or FedRAMP standards.

Can OneDrive be used to share digital evidence securely?
OneDrive can share files but does not support tokenized access, IP restrictions, or detailed audit trails, making it less secure for sharing sensitive digital evidence.
Does OneDrive meet CJIS compliance standards?
OneDrive does not explicitly meet CJIS requirements and lacks many of the advanced controls needed to be compliant for criminal justice data handling.
What features does a digital evidence management system provide over OneDrive?
A digital evidence management system offers advanced capabilities like automatic transcription, redaction, chain of custody tracking, metadata tagging, secure sharing, and legal compliance.
Can you manage case folders and assign metadata in OneDrive?
No, OneDrive does not allow custom metadata fields or structured case management folders, which are critical for organizing and retrieving digital evidence efficiently.
